#CE1CD4 Color
#CE1CD4 is rgb(206, 28, 212) in RGB, hsl(298, 77%, 47%) in HSL, and about cmyk(3%, 87%, 0%, 17%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Steel Pink (#CC33CC),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 8.99.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#CE1CD4 Channel Values
How #CE1CD4 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 206 · G 28 · B 212 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 298° · S 77% · L 47%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 298° · S 87% · V 83%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 3% · M 87% · Y 0% · K 17%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 4.43:1 vs white · 4.74: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#CE1CD4 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#CE1CD4?
#CE1CD4 is a mid-tone pink — rgb(206, 28, 212) in RGB and hsl(298, 77%, 47%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Steel Pink (#CC33CC),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 8.99.
What is the RGB value of #CE1CD4?
#CE1CD4 is rgb(206, 28, 212) — red 206, green 28, and blue 212 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#CE1CD4?
#CE1CD4 converts to approximately cmyk(3%, 87%, 0%, 17%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#CE1CD4 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#CE1CD4 scores 4.43:1 against white and 4.74: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#CE1CD4 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#CE1CD4 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is fuchsia (#FF00FF) at a CIE76 distance of 20.45, which is visibly different.
